PayPal Scam Prevention

by asdasdasd

PayPal Scam Prevention

PayPal is risky to use especially for those people who are new.
This guide will help out how to be prevented of chargebacks ( reversed ) scams.

Scammers

First off remember that any tradingbuyingselling are risky and dangerous as it can result to being scammed. You have a chance of being scammed even if you are the seller. No matter how many posts what rank they are how much power they have how popular they are, they can scam on the right opportunity. For all trades, get the person to PM email and post on your thread, that way if the person scams, you have a chance to report him with the proof,  BAM hes banned! Research about that person if their trustable enough to trade, attitude have some affects on that.

Payments with PayPal

There are several ways of getting paid with PayPal.
There are 3 kinds of funding methods to PayPal.

1. Fund by Bank - E-Check ( 3-7+ days to transfer )
2. Fund by Creditcard ( Instant payment )
3. Fund by Balance - Money on PayPal account. ( Instant Payment )

All these methods can be chargebacked. If the person has paid with either method #1 or method #3 and they have Claim&Canceled it, you should be fine as they cannot make another dispute.
However, if the person has paid with their creditcard on PayPal the payment can be chargebacked regardless of disputing a Claim&Cancel.

Ways of preventing reversible payments

There are two ways to prevent this:

1. Getting your PayPal account to not receive any creditcard payments.
2. Posting on your thread not receiving any creditcard payments period.

Method #1



To not receive creditcard payments, you'll have to leave your PayPal account to personal. BusinessPremier accounts are able to recieve payments. As you are the seller, you'll want safe trading even though your PayPal fees will be slightly higher rate but safer dealing with this method. The person sending the creditcard payment to your personal account will be charged with a transaction fee. Another way of finding other than the transaction fee is by seeing if the person is ineligible when you recieve their payment. When that person is ineligible, You will know that person is not verified, Not funded by CC.



Method #2

In your thread, post that you will not accept creditcard payments via PayPal period.

Now to finding a way if its a creditcard payment.

Way #1

If you have been paid and not knowing if its a creditcard payment, check the fees. Balance payments do not fee as they are PayPal to PayPal payments, which is free.




Now this is a warning. If you still have been paid by a creditcard payment and have warned them about these payments, do not send the money back. Refund it or let them reclaim it. If you end up sending their money back, they can claim it and end up having their money and your money. Would you want that to happen? No.

Finding a way of stolen PayPal accounts

Whats annoying right now are Chinese scammers in RealPoor. They have either creditcards or PayPal account stolen. Its not only them so watch out for other people.

You need to verify if the person is actually their account. Check the person who you are talking to you is the same email as their PayPal email. If the person does not have the same email, send the person a message to the PayPal email and get them to read what you sent them. Easy like that. If the person is refusing, they failed and using a stolen PayPal account or creditcard.
